Abstract
This paper presents a novel Multi-message Ciphertext Policy Attribute-Based Encryption (MCP-ABE) technique, and employs the MCP-ABE to design an access control scheme for sharing scalable media based on data consumers´ attributes (e.g., age, nationality, or gender) rather than an explicit list of the consumers´ names. The scheme is efficient and flexible because MCP-ABE allows a content provider to specify an access policy and encrypt multiple messages within one ciphertext such that only the users whose attributes satisfy the access policy can decrypt the ciphertext. Moreover, the paper shows how to support resource-limited mobile devices by offloading computational intensive operations to cloud servers while without compromising data privacy.
